Facilities and Amenities

Stafford Train Station is a well-equipped facility offering a host of am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. The ticket office is open from 6:00 AM to 8:00 PM on weekdays and from 8:30 AM to 8:00 PM on Sundays, with ticket machines available for convenience. For those who prefer using smartcards, there are validators ready for use. The station prides itself on accessibility, offering step-free access to all platforms, accessible ticket machines, and induction loops to assist those with hearing impairments.

Travelers can find assistance at the help point and information point, with screens displaying departure and arrival information. CCTV is operational for enhanced security. Though luggage storage isn't available, staff members are ever-present to offer their help, especially between 7:30 AM and midnight on Sundays.

Parking and Cycling

Two car parks, operated by Avanti West Coast, offer a plethora of spaces for travelers, with Car Park 1 offering 75 spaces and Car Park 2 a significant 467 spaces. Charges vary, with a daily rate of £12.50, and they’re open 24 hours a day, seven days a week. Cyclists can take advantage of 126 bicycle storage spaces, with both sheltered and CCTV-monitored areas for peace of mind. Facilities and Amenities at MetroCentre Station

When it comes to purchasing tickets at the MetroCentre station, although there isn't a ticket office, you can easily purchase your tickets online and collect them from the available machines. These machines are fully accessible and include induction loops for those with hearing impairments.

While there are no waiting rooms, toilets, refreshment facilities, or luggage storage services at MetroCentre, the station does offer step-free access throughout. Boarding ramps are available for those who need them, promising an inclusive environment for everyone. Despite the absence of on-site staff, assistance can be provided by contacting the helpful service helpline. Consider making use of customer help points, found on platforms, when needed.

Onward Travel Options from MetroCentre

For your onward journey, MetroCentre links seamlessly with other modes of transport. Taxis are accessible via services like the Northern Rail Cab4You portal. However, please be aware that while bus services frequently pass through the surrounding area, there are none directly adjacent to the station. It makes sense to have local bus information handy, especially the Busline helpline at 0871 200 2233, to plan your route if a bus is your preferred mode of transport. Should your commute require a replacement rail service, these are conveniently located at the bus stop in front of the station itself.
